Jackfruit is a tropical fruit that is native to India's western coast and it has increased in popularity in recent years in other countries also. Among all other fruits in the world, it is the largest tree fruit. Jackfruits can be eaten in two forms that are ripe and unripe. Ripe form taste's very sweet (ripe form can be eaten as it is) and unripe form gives the texture of chicken (unripe form needs to be cooked before eating). Many people also call it a vegetarian chicken. Also, the seeds can be eaten after cooking. In total, they are very much nutritious and contain many health-promoting nutrients which have lots of health benefits.
